Problems that foundation repair services help resolve often stem from so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ction. Common signs indicating the need for foundation repair include visible c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that do not close properly, or noticeable unevenness in the flooring. Left unaddressed, these issues can compromise the safety of the building, cause further structural damage, or reduce property value.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ation repair services can range from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age and the repair method used. Smaller repairs such as crack injections tend to be on the lower end, while full foundation replacements are at the higher end of the spectrum.
Labor and Material Expenses - Labor costs for foundation repair generally account for a significant portion of the total, often between $1,000 and $4,000. Material expenses vary based on the repair type, with common materials costing between $500 and $3,000.
Factors Influencing Cost - The overall cost can be affected by factors such as soil conditions, foundation size, and accessibility, leading to price variations. For example, repairs in areas with challenging access or poor soil stability may increase expenses beyond typical ranges.
Additional Costs to Consider - Extra expenses might include permits, soil stabilization, or waterproofing, which can add $500 to $2,000 or more.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ific foundation issues and property conditions.

What are common signs of foundation problems?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window frames or door jambs.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
Are foundation repairs disruptive to my home? Repair work can cause some disruption, such as noise or limited access to certain areas, but experienced contractors aim to minimize inconvenience during the process.
What causes foundation issues in homes? Common causes include soil movement, poor drainage, tree roots, and changes in moisture levels that lead to shifting or settling of the foundation.
